21
2015
04

如何在Linux下进行打包压缩

tar 是Linux 下最常用的打包、压缩工具,它在Linux 中扮演类似于WinZip 或WinRAR 在 Windows 下的角色。下面是该工具的常用命令参数及运用举例:

主要命令:

-c 创建包

-x 解包

-t 列出包中的内容

-r 增加文件到指定包中

-u 更新包中的文件

可选命令:

-j 创建或解开包时 使用bzip2 进行压缩或解压;

-z 创建或解开包时 使用gzip 进行压缩或解压;

-Z 创建或解开包时 使用compress 进行压缩或解压;

-f 后面跟指定的包文件名;

-v 显示打包/解包过程

-C 指定解包后的路径

例如:
tar -czf www.tar.gz /tmp 将 “/www” 目录压缩打包存放为www.tar.gz;

tar -xzf site.tar.gz -C /home 将 site.tar.gz 包解到“/home” 目录下;

tar -t site.tar.gz 查看 site.tar.gz 包中的文件信息;


« 上一篇 下一篇 »

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。